Setso Guesthouse is a five-room bed and breakfast on Plot 7772 in Unit 8, Jwaneng. It is registered with Botswana Tourism as an operating bed and breakfast. Jwaneng is a mine town laid out in numbered units, and its accommodation exists mainly for contractors and visiting staff, with a share of passing traffic on the road between Gaborone, Kang and the Trans-Kalahari route.

Southern Botswana villages
The Southern district villages between Kanye, Moshupa, Mmathethe and the border are almost entirely absent from travel writing about Botswana. There is no safari industry here and no reason for an international operator to open a lodge.
What there is instead is a scatter of licensed village guesthouses serving government, family and business travel. They are the only beds for a long way in any direction, and a national directory should say so.
